H.R. 1 Overview
House Resolution 1 (H.R. 1), also known as Public Law #119-21, the One Big Beautiful Bill Act, or the Working Families Tax Cut legislation, created changes for public benefit programs like MO HealthNet. Designed to improve how social services are delivered, notable changes include non-citizen eligibility, community engagement requirements, 6-month renewals, retroactive coverage, and cost-sharing.
It is important to reassure citizens that receiving an Adult Expansion Group (AEG) Community Engagement Outreach Notice is not a termination of coverage notice. The new requirement does not go into effect until January 2027.
Upon application or renewal starting January 1, 2027, those in the AEG will need to meet the community engagement requirement. FSD will first review available information and will formally notify citizens of the determination or request additional information when necessary to formally verify and make a verified determination.

- Core Messaging
Communicate information in consistent, plain language to drive understanding and provide direction on what to do next.
- Stay Connected – keep your contact information up to date and report changes to FSD.
- Stay Informed – Federal changes begin January 1, 2027, that will affect some adults in the Adult Expansion Group (AEG). Visit dss.mo.gov/hr1 for more information.
- Stay Covered – read notices from DSS carefully and complete requests for information by the deadline.
- Need more information – Go to dss.mo.gov/hr1 or call the FSD helpline (855) 373-4636.
